- I would personally suggest that no one ever send credit card information via
- email. It's not that I don't trust Irving or his company, but I *strongly*
- suggest that no one should assume that your email message will not be seen
- on the way to Irving.
-
- Free advice, that's all. When using credit cards, then write or call.
- Don't go with email (until email encryption is a reality :-).
-
- Other peoples opinions on this may differ, I'm just suggesting that people
- think about it.
